How to REALLY Use LinkedIn
Jan Vermeiren   |  August 6, 2009  

By Reg Nordman

www.how-to-really-use-linkedin.com 

The author has done a very very good job with this book. I have used LinkedIn for several years and felt pretty competent with it, but this chap has identified so many tools and tips on using it I feel like a newbie all over again.

Such tips as keeping up with one tool for all your social networks (Hellotxt), from using LinkedIn as a steroid-fueled people finder and job finder, to increasing networking, locating new suppliers or partners; he pretty well covers them all. His comments on using Groups is worth the price of the book alone.

I installed the LinkedIn Outlook toolbar and was amazed at the capabilities now in the tool - (especially good at keeping Outlook contact data up to date, goodbye Plaxo!) The Firefox toolbar also has some hidden gems wrto extracting contact info from websites. If your job/career requires maintaining a good network, this is a must read and implement book. Google finds information, LinkeIn finds people.
